The tap-iceberg extractor pulls data from Iceberg that can then be sent to a destination using a loader.

Catalog Name (catalog_name)
- 
          Environment variable:
          
TAP_ICEBERG_CATALOG_NAME 
The name of the Iceberg catalog
Configure this setting directly using the following Meltano command:
meltano config tap-iceberg set catalog_name [value]Catalog Properties (catalog_properties)
- 
          Environment variable:
          
TAP_ICEBERG_CATALOG_PROPERTIES 
Additional properties for the Iceberg catalog
Configure this setting directly using the following Meltano command:
meltano config tap-iceberg set catalog_properties [value]Catalog Type (catalog_type)
- 
          Environment variable:
          
TAP_ICEBERG_CATALOG_TYPE 
The type of Iceberg catalog (e.g., 'hive', 'rest', 'glue')
Configure this setting directly using the following Meltano command:
meltano config tap-iceberg set catalog_type [value]Client Access Key ID (client_access_key_id)
- 
          Environment variable:
          
TAP_ICEBERG_CLIENT_ACCESS_KEY_ID 
The AWS access key ID for accessing S3/Glue catalogs
Configure this setting directly using the following Meltano command:
meltano config tap-iceberg set client_access_key_id [value]Client Iam Role Arn (client_iam_role_arn)
- 
          Environment variable:
          
TAP_ICEBERG_CLIENT_IAM_ROLE_ARN 
The ARN of the IAM role to use for accessing S3/Glue catalog
Configure this setting directly using the following Meltano command:
meltano config tap-iceberg set client_iam_role_arn [value]Client Region (client_region)
- 
          Environment variable:
          
TAP_ICEBERG_CLIENT_REGION 
The AWS region for accessing S3/Glue catalogs
Configure this setting directly using the following Meltano command:
meltano config tap-iceberg set client_region [value]Client Secret Access Key (client_secret_access_key)
- 
          Environment variable:
          
TAP_ICEBERG_CLIENT_SECRET_ACCESS_KEY 
The AWS secret access key for accessing S3/Glue catalogs
Configure this setting directly using the following Meltano command:
meltano config tap-iceberg set client_secret_access_key [value]Client Session Token (client_session_token)
- 
          Environment variable:
          
TAP_ICEBERG_CLIENT_SESSION_TOKEN 
The AWS session token for accessing S3/Glue catalogs
Configure this setting directly using the following Meltano command:
